Smile Before and After pics of my car since October 2003

Here are some pix of befores and afters on my car...owning her since October...I wanted to share this with the forum to show how much you guys have helped in improving my car and its health...

thank you



Here you can see the front wheel is bent underneath the car...so I had that replaced




I also replaced the entire rear end because of the bent axle...


When I picked up the car the engine bay looked like this...


Now it looks like this...


Then after the recommendation from Inittab and 82Transam the suspension was replaced...shocks, struts, springs, bushings and tires...




I also had the brake lines, front calipers and master cyl replaced...rotors will be soon


Also had the stereo and all speakers replaced...


Along the way I've done little things like the idler arms, power steering, glass sunroof, headlights and OMP rebuild...

Plans on the car are as follows...
Fender and Bumper repair, full paint job, more interior restoration, more engine bay cleaning, tranny swap and other little things

I got mine from ebay for $80 I did have to buy another front right line from mazdatrix for $25 because "someone" kinked mine upon install making the car veer to the right whenever I applied the brakes

after installing the new line the car brakes straight and safe now
